Baked Red Snapper with Ricotta Stuffing
Keys: Fish Cheese
Yield: 4 Servings
Ingredients:
1 x 3-4 lb. red snapper, striped bass or similar fish
Salt
2 tbl Olive oil
----------------- STUFFING ----------------
1/2 cup Celery, chopped
1/8 cup Olive oil
3/4 cup Ricotta cheese
1/2 tsp Salt
2 tbl Lemon rind, grated
1/2 cup Onion, chopped
1 cup Dry bread crumbs
1/4 cup Lemon, diced and peeled
1 tsp Paprika
Method:
Clean, wash and dry fish. Sprinkle inside and out with salt.
Prepare stuffing: Saute celery and onion in 1/4 cup olive oil until
soft.
Remove from heat and combine with rest of stuffing ingredients, blending
well. Stuff fish loosely. Close opening with small skewers or
toothpicks.
Place in well-greased baking pan. Brush with 2 tbsp. olive oil and bake
in pre-heated 350 degree oven for 40-60 minutes or until fish flakes
easily with a fork. Baste occassionally with drippings while fish is
baking.
